This specific designation refers to collectible diecast vehicles produced by M2 Machines. The “1/64” denotes the scale, indicating that these models are approximately 1/64th the size of their real-life counterparts. This scale is a popular choice for collectors due to its affordability, detailed design, and manageable size. A typical example might be a model of a 1969 Ford Mustang measuring approximately three inches in length.
The popularity of these miniature vehicles stems from a combination of factors. Detailed craftsmanship allows for accurate representations of classic and modern automobiles, attracting enthusiasts and collectors. The compact size makes them easy to display and store, allowing for extensive collections. Moreover, the relatively accessible price point broadens the appeal to a wider audience. These scaled-down vehicles also serve as a tangible connection to automotive history, preserving the designs and aesthetics of iconic vehicles.
